Fossil Fuels Drive Over Twice the Black Carbon of Biomass in Lahore: Study

LAHORE: Fossil fuel combustion contributes more than twice as much black carbon to Lahore’s air as the burning of biomass, according to a new source apportionment study, which recorded the city’s total black carbon concentration at 3. 82 micrograms per cubic metre.
